Fort Hood officials are asking the public for help in their search for Jennifer Sewell, a missing base soldier in Texas.

Sewell was last seen around 4 p.m. Thursday, October 7, leaving his stationed barracks, according to the Fort Hood Emergency Services Directorate.

Sewell is a Private First Class at the base and was reported missing after she failed to show up for duty and respond to calls from law enforcement, her superiors or her family .

Authorities called for help on Saturday. They did not disclose her age, but described her as “an African American woman, 5ft 5in tall, with brown hair and brown eyes” and said they were unsure why she left the house. based.

Sewell is the last soldier to go missing from the base after a string of missing soldiers over the past few years. In 2020, at least 39 Fort Hood soldiers died or went missing, of which 13 committed suicide. The deaths have drawn increased attention to reports of toxic cultivation and abuse on the base.
